A video job interview arranged by a journalist posing as a recruiter ended abruptly after a developer using the name Justin Lim was asked to criticize North Korean leader Kim Jong Un, adding a personal test to a screening process already built around alleged links to cryptocurrency theft and North Korea-connected IT-worker networks.
The journalist scheduled the call after security researchers Taylor Monahan and Nick Bax shared a dossier that they said connected the applicant’s online identities, employment history and wallet activity to previous crypto incidents. Bax told the journalist that the individual was linked in the researchers’ materials to the 2022 theft of roughly $2.7 million from MetaPlay.
Lim initially presented himself as a Long Beach, California-based developer from Singapore. During the interview, he spoke English with what the journalist described as a Korean accent, and the person on the call appeared to match an image included in a hack-related notice contained in the dossier.
The encounter offers a close view of a risk that crypto employers have struggled to contain: technically capable remote applicants using false identities to secure access to codebases, internal systems or privileged wallet infrastructure. Monahan said that since 2020, crypto companies of meaningful scale have faced recruitment and infiltration attempts by North Korean IT workers, with some organizations unknowingly hosting as many as 10 such workers simultaneously.
A technical interview before the political test
The interview was designed to resemble an ordinary hiring conversation for a Solidity and blockchain-development role. It began with questions about prior work, software architecture and decentralized-finance protocols, while Bax helped prepare the question list and created a work email account for the recruiter identity.
Lim provided technically detailed answers in several areas. He described dealing with an indexing bottleneck involving The Graph, a protocol used by applications to organize blockchain data, on the Velas network. His proposed solution involved forking Velas to improve compatibility, according to the interview account.
When asked about OpenSea’s Seaport protocol, Lim initially said he did not know it. He then opened the protocol’s documentation during the call and worked through follow-up questions in real time. That response illustrated a challenge for hiring teams: a candidate can demonstrate enough familiarity with industry tools and documentation to appear credible even without immediate knowledge of every protocol.
Lim also said he knew Uniswap v2 and v3 and offered to review documentation for Uniswap v4. In the security section, he recommended multi-signature ownership for smart contracts, a setup requiring several approvals before administrative actions can be executed. He also discussed standard defenses against reentrancy, an attack in which a malicious contract repeatedly calls a target function before the initial transaction is fully completed.
Those answers did not independently establish the candidate’s identity or intent. They did show why technical interviews alone may offer limited protection when a suspicious applicant has genuine programming skills or can quickly navigate public documentation.
Time-zone clues and wallet allegations
The call was set for 2 p.m. U.S. Eastern time, equivalent to 4 a.m. in Vladivostok, Russia. Monahan and Bax said online traces connected to the applicant suggested Vladivostok as a possible location, despite his claimed California residence.
The researchers’ dossier cited a work history involving multiple crypto projects and alleged that wallet flows associated with the candidate connected to addresses linked with North Korea-related activity. Bax said the same individual was tied to the MetaPlay theft, which the researchers valued at approximately $2.7 million.
Public blockchain records can reveal transfers between addresses, but attribution remains more difficult than following the transactions themselves. Researchers typically combine wallet patterns with accounts, infrastructure, social-media profiles, employment records and victim reports to develop an identification case. In this instance, Monahan and Bax said their dossier assembled those different elements before the interview took place.
The journalist also referenced the roughly $1.5 billion theft from Bybit in early 2025 while moving into questions about security practices. The incident was used as a bridge to discuss the risks posed by malicious insiders and compromised access, rather than as a claim about Lim’s involvement.
The question that ended the call
Late in the session, the recruiter raised concerns about North Korea-linked infiltration of crypto companies and asked Lim to say something negative about Kim as a basic background check.
Lim paused, began a response with “I think it’s not…,” then left the Zoom call. Nine minutes later, he sent an email saying his internet connection was unstable and asked to continue the conversation through Discord or Telegram.
The exchange continued on Telegram, where Lim asked about the salary range for the Solidity developer role. When pressed again to criticize Kim, he replied, “I don’t know much,” and later wrote: “It’s quite special question, and never faced with other teams before.”
The journalist later reported that the Telegram account used for the follow-up became unavailable, consistent with the account holder blocking the journalist or the account being reported. Monahan and Bax said the sequence resembled a pattern they associate with North Korea-linked hiring fraud, in which an applicant’s reluctance to criticize the country’s leader can serve as a practical warning sign.
A refusal to answer a political question would not, by itself, prove someone’s nationality, affiliations or involvement in criminal activity. In this case, the researchers treated it as one element alongside the alleged wallet connections, identity inconsistencies, location clues and historical hack allegations contained in their dossier.
A costly threat for crypto employers
North Korea-linked actors have stolen more than $6 billion in cryptocurrency overall, according to TRM Labs. In an August 2026 assessment, TRM Labs said state-linked actors accounted for 76% of digital assets stolen during the year to date, including $577 million taken in two attacks during April.
The alleged use of remote workers gives such operations a route that differs from conventional external hacking. Rather than immediately targeting a protocol or exchange from outside, an operator can seek a legitimate-looking engineering position and attempt to obtain trusted access over time. Access to private repositories, deployment systems, cloud tools, signing processes or administrative credentials can be more valuable than a short-term contract payment.
The interview also points to the limits of relying on a single hiring control. Technical tests can assess competence but not identity. Government-issued identity checks may confirm documents while failing to uncover a person operating through borrowed, fabricated or coerced credentials. Background screening, verification of prior employment, device and access controls, and restrictions on individual authority over wallets or contract upgrades each address different parts of the risk.
For crypto projects handling treasury funds or smart-contract administration, multi-signature arrangements and segmented permissions can reduce the damage a single compromised employee could cause. They do not prevent infiltration, but they can keep one developer from unilaterally moving funds or changing critical code.
The episode involving “Justin Lim” ultimately shows how recruitment has become part of the security perimeter for crypto firms. The strongest warning signs emerged not from one unusual answer, but from the combination of a disputed identity, location inconsistencies, alleged on-chain links and an exit triggered by a basic question about political loyalty.
